Transaction 2a4fa4c295a54a7f8568ba358088e23a19a0842bda02bbc50fbc576156fbfc62

23 Input
2 Outputs
  • 2a4fa4c295a54a7f8568ba358088e23a19a0842bda02bbc50fbc576156fbfc62:0
  • value  54493
    address  14U9S2hKvWjxsXcnntjF23MZs3JZwKZ5Qh
  • 2a4fa4c295a54a7f8568ba358088e23a19a0842bda02bbc50fbc576156fbfc62:1
  • value  2375568
    address  16A2UrGsxAXWKRr2MDttMVMowSQNEbBfEq